The Plant Operator & Maintenance position is involved with the activities associated with the rock crushing processing plant; includes monitoring, maintaining, and repairing the crushers, conveyors, and vibrating sizing screens. Headquartered in Monroe, Ohio. Valicor is the largest provider of non-hazardous wastewater treatment services in North America. Leveraging its extensive fleet of tankers and a network of strategically located centralized wastewater treatment (“CWT”) facilities, the Company transports and processes diverse wastewater streams that result from the manufacture of industrial and consumer goods. The Company's mission-critical services allow customers to meet federal, state, and local regulations by safely and responsibly disposing of oily water, leachate, soaps, line flush waste, and similar waste streams and it also provides a diverse set of landfill solidification, product destruction, and retail oil services. The Utility Systems Operator is responsible for safely operating, monitoring, adjusting and maintaining a variety of utility systems, including high pressure steam boilers, ammonia refrigeration, well water, potable water, hot water, fire suppression, pneumatic, and HVAC equipment. This role requires hands-on experience with a diverse range of mechanical and electrical systems, as well as the ability to perform routine and emergency repairs, preventative maintenance, and system inspections. The Regeneration Operator prepares resin, mobile equipment and ion exchange resin tanks for customer fulfillment. Regenerates ion exchange resin and media with various chemicals. Handles chemicals such as acids, bases and salts. Performs quality control checks on the equipment and is generally responsible for tasks performed by Plant Operations.

Duties & Responsibilities
Receives resin from customer sites in resin tanks or on mobile equipment. Empties tanks or equipment of the exhausted media and prepares it for regeneration.
Regenerates ion exchange resins and media with acids, bases and other chemicals.
Performs quality control checks on the equipment to ensure specifications are met. Tests may include pH, specific ions, resistivity, and TDS.
Repairs and helps maintain the bottles/tanks and other service type of equipment, which could include minor valve/PVC repairs, painting, and refurbishing as required.
Prepares resin tanks or mobile equipment by filling empty tanks with regenerated media.
Separates ion exchange resins as required
